Anyone who cares about animals will benefit hugely from reading it.” -Shaun Ellis, star of Animal Planet’s “Living with the Wolfman” and author of The Man Who Lives with Wolves Award winning adventure journalist Paul Raffaele’s Among the Great Apes is the first book in over a decade-and possibly the last ever-to take its readers into the lives of our charismatic cousins the great apes in their native habitats. Raffaele, a feature writer for Smithsonian magazine, has been called “nothing less than a one-of-a-kind world treasure” by renowned author Alvin Toffler.
